LIGHTING
We have kept our use of 50w Halogen 12v Downlights to areas which will have minimal ligting use.
We also intend to change the 50w MR16 globes with 35w globes in most of them at a later stage and convert 2 of them to LEDs, by replacing the globe & transformer. (for about $60ea - Jaycar)
Update: I have purchased 2x 12v - 9w LED Gimble downlights from Beacon (30% off) for the area just outside Powder room and the area just outside kids bathroom, so we can leave it on overnight for them.


In some other high use areas, we have chosen T5 Fluorescent oysters (not the most appealing aethetically)
These T5s are bright lights and are very energy efficient and available in both cool and warm light temperatures. The main point to a T5 is that there is no annoying 'start up' & 'warm up' time associated with other fluoro lights.

Bathrooms upstairs will have a Stainless Steel, T5 Fluoro wall light installed above each basin, just above mirror.

I purchased a 360deg Sensor Downlight from Bunnings for $36.50 (includes transformer) It will be installed just inside garage internal access door, so that when a car comes home or someone comes into garage from house, the light will come on. This alleviates the need for me to turn the switch on for 2x Fluoros, which take time to start up. NB A light does illuminate when the garage door opener is activated but this light is so dim, it may as well not be there!
